Jacob Smith

My formal training started while I was a Jr in high school taking private saxophone lessons with Berklee graduate Raymond Johnston. After graduating high school in 1980, I auditioned for the U.S Army Bandsmen program. After passing the audition and upon completion of basic training, I attend US army element school of music in Little Creek, VA. Upon graduating the School of music I was assigned to Ft. Sill, Ok. While stationed at Ft. Sill, I attended Cameron University and studied Oboe under Dr. David Pickthorne. I also attended a master’s class conducted by Joseph Robinson, principal oboist with the NY Philharmonic. During the next 16 years, I performed on oboe and saxophone in various military bands around the world. I have performed in Japan, Guam, Tunisia, Macedonia, Croatia, Hungary, Czech Republic, Switzerland, Belgium, Luxemburg, France, Italy, and Germany. I have experience performing various ensembles such as wind ensembles, big bands, jazz combos, sax quartet and woodwind quintet. Upon retirement in 2000, I continued to perform in various ensembles to include the South Jersey Wind Ensemble and the Atlantic Pops band. Currently I perform solo doing weddings and private parties.

Saxophone, Oboe

Tyler Steinbronn

Tyler Steinbronn graduated from Rowan University in 2018, obtaining a Bachelor of Science in Music Business and Technology. Within Rowan University, he studied classical percussion with professor Dean Witten, and live sound production with professor Barbara Adams. Tyler has worked as a studio drummer on several projects and has played in several local bands, including national touring artist, The Killers.
Tyler has also taught High School level drum line for Vineland and Delsea HS marching band since 2014 – present.

Drums, Guitar, Ukulele, Bass
